4,000 Plus COVID-19 Cases Adds-Up In Last 24 Hrs

Oct 08, 2020 04:41 PM Merolagani



In the last 24 hours, a total of 4,364 COVID-19 cases have been recorded in Nepal.  With this, the number of COVID-19 cases has reached 98,617 in the country. Out of them, 26,684 are active cases.

Out of the total detected cases today, 2,540 are from Kathmandu Valley. Kathmandu reported 2,085, Lalitpur 320 and Bhaktapur reported 135 infections.

Similarly, in the last 24 hours, 2,675 patients have been discharged from hospital after recovery. The number of total recovered cases has reached 71,343 in the country.

Meanwhile, 12 individuals lost their life due to COVID-19 in Nepal in the last 24 hours. The number of death due to the deadly disease has reached 590 in the country.
